I had read about this in the past happening (couldn't find the thread) but it happened to me and my MA. I had the MA with Master Airscrew v2 props installed, stored in the DJI soft Fly More case for about 4 weeks. Today I charged it up and went to fly to get a motor error. Checked and one of tthe props was slightly bent enough to hit the aircraft body on the top. Luckily I had my dji props with me, swapped them out and off flying I went.

So just an fyi. I have no idea if the same would happen with the OEM props on or not. But storing in the fly more case allowed one prop to get held in a bent position long enough for it to deform. I won't store for long term in that case anymore. Maybe I will remove props altogether not sure yet. Might just let drone sit unfolded on a shelf between excursions.

Hope this helps someone in the future avoid the same.
 
Those ”fly-more” bags is so tight so you must sqeeze the drone in for closing the zippers. My bag from the Mavic pro fits my Spark instead with everything in it. Would never try to sqeeze the Mavic into that narrow space for a longer period.

I've never used mine since it's such a ridiculously tight squeeze to get even the bare essentials in. No idea what DJI was thinking when they designed it like that (or approved the design from whoever they outsourced it to); just an extra 1cm on each dimension would have made it so much more useful.

Or they could even have assumed people might want to put a few accessories in there (filters, tablet holder, etc.), and made it large enough to accommodate some extra gear. I ended up getting (yet another!) generic camera bag with adjustable compartments and using that instead.
 
I have also scrapped (not bend ) my props, from carrying in a bag. I have since switched to a backpack that lets me store more extra batteries, car charger, tablets, tablet holders, and remotes, along with other accessories with no issues.
